git能够创建本地分支的有
-
git能够创建本地分支的有两种方式:基于现有分支创建和创建空分支。
1. 基于现有分支创建:使用`git branch`命令可以基于现有的分支创建一个新的分支。语法如下:
“`
git branch <新分支名> <源分支名>
“`
例如,要基于现有的master分支创建一个新的feature分支,可以使用以下命令:
“`
git branch feature master
“`2. 创建空分支:同样使用`git branch`命令,但不指定源分支。语法如下:
“`
git branch <新分支名>
“`
例如,要创建一个空的test分支,可以使用以下命令:
“`
git branch test
“`无论是基于现有分支创建还是创建空分支,新分支都会复制源分支的所有提交记录和文件版本,但在创建时不会自动切换到新分支。如果想切换到新分支,可以使用`git checkout`命令。语法如下:
“`
git checkout <分支名>
“`
例如,要切换到新创建的feature分支,可以使用以下命令:
“`
git checkout feature
“`需要注意的是,创建本地分支后,可以在新分支上进行修改、添加提交等操作,而不会影响其他分支的代码。这在团队协作和多功能开发中非常有用。另外,分支的创建和切换可以使用`git checkout -b`命令一次性完成,更加方便快捷。例如,以下命令可以同时创建一个新分支并切换到该分支:
“`
git checkout -b feature
“`总的来说,git的分支功能可以帮助开发人员更好地组织和管理代码,并且在多人协作开发时能提高工作效率。
2年前 -
Git是一个分布式版本控制系统,可以创建本地分支来管理项目的不同功能或任务。以下是一些使用Git创建本地分支的方法:
1. 使用命令创建新分支:可以使用以下命令在本地创建新的分支:
“`
git branch [branch-name]
“`
这将在本地创建一个名为[branch-name]的新分支。创建分支后,可以使用`git checkout`命令切换到该分支:
“`
git checkout [branch-name]
“`2. 使用命令同时创建和切换到新分支:您还可以使用以下命令在本地创建新分支并立即切换到该分支:
“`
git checkout -b [branch-name]
“`3. 使用远程分支创建本地分支:如果要在本地创建一个与远程分支相对应的分支,可以使用以下命令:
“`
git checkout -b [branch-name] [remote-branch-name]
“`
这将创建一个名为[branch-name]的新分支,并将其设置为与[remote-branch-name]相对应的远程分支。4. 使用已有分支创建新分支:有时候,您可能希望基于现有分支创建一个新分支,可以使用以下命令:
“`
git branch [new-branch-name] [existing-branch-name]
“`
这将创建一个名为[new-branch-name]的新分支,并将其设置为与[existing-branch-name]相同的提交。5. 使用Git GUI创建新分支:
如果您使用的是Git图形用户界面工具,通常可以通过单击界面上的“创建分支”按钮或类似选项来创建新的本地分支。具体操作方式可能因不同工具而异,但基本原理是相同的。通过以上方法,可以轻松地在Git中创建本地分支。创建本地分支有助于组织和管理项目的不同功能和任务,并允许团队成员并行开发不同的特性。
2年前 -
git是一个版本控制系统,可以创建和管理本地分支。通过创建本地分支,可以在同一个代码库中同时进行多个不同功能的开发,并随时切换和合并分支。以下是使用git创建本地分支的几种常见方法和操作流程:
1. 使用git branch命令创建分支
a. 执行命令`git branch`,其中` `是要创建的分支的名称。
b. 这将在本地创建一个新的分支,该分支在创建时将与当前所在的分支具有相同的提交历史。
c. 要切换到新创建的分支,请执行命令`git checkout` 2. 使用git checkout命令创建并切换到分支
a. 执行命令`git checkout -b`,其中` `是要创建的分支的名称。
b. 这将在本地创建一个新的分支,并自动将当前工作目录切换到新创建的分支上。3. 使用git switch命令创建并切换到分支(从Git 2.23版本开始)
a. 执行命令`git switch -c`,其中` `是要创建的分支的名称。
b. 这将在本地创建一个新的分支,并自动将当前工作目录切换到新创建的分支上。4. 使用git clone命令克隆仓库时,同时创建和切换到一个特定的分支
a. 执行命令`git clone -b`,其中` `是要创建和切换到的分支的名称,` `是要克隆的仓库的URL。 无论使用哪种方法创建分支,创建的分支都是基于当前所在分支的历史记录的克隆。创建分支后,可以在新分支上进行开发,并在必要时将更改合并回主分支。
使用git branch命令可以查看当前仓库的分支列表,使用git checkout或git switch命令可以切换到不同的分支。可以使用git branch -d
命令删除不需要的分支,以节省空间和资源。 提示:创建本地分支时,推荐使用有意义的名称,以便在项目中保持良好的命名约定,并更容易进行跟踪和管理。
2年前